  5. noun. the place where someone was born or where something originated. Discover More. Word History and Origins. Origin of birthplace 1. First recorded in 1600–10; birth + place. Discover More.   7. The city or country where someone is born is their birthplace. If you move to Atlanta, Georgia, you can tell your friends you live in the birthplace of Martin Luther King, Jr.
